Understanding the RF Spectrum:
The radio frequency spectrum is the invisible force that powers wireless communication. RF engineers are entrusted with the task of navigating and harnessing this spectrum, ensuring that various devices and networks can coexist harmoniously. From Wi-Fi and cellular networks to satellite communications, RF engineers are the architects who design the pathways for information to travel through the airwaves.
Designing Seamless Connectivity:
With connectivity non-negotiable in today's world, RF engineers are responsible for designing and implementing wireless networks.It is the responsibility of RF engineers to ensure not just the presence but also the seamless and reliable operation of wireless networks in urban environments, optimising cellular networks for maximum coverage, or creating specialised communications systems for industries.
Solving the Interference Puzzle:
The RF spectrum is a crowded space, with various devices vying for their share of frequencies. RF engineers are tasked with mitigating interference, a challenge that requires a deep understanding of wave propagation, signal strength, and the intricacies of different communication protocols. By solving the interference puzzle, these engineers contribute to the clarity and efficiency of communication systems.
